This is a standalone python script to automate the process of generating a reverse-shell command like those described in pentestmonkey blog:

Compatibility: The shellback.py script is compatible with python 2.7 and the /py3_version/shellback.py is compatible with python3.5.

Examples:

Supported reverse shells (-v option)

default: bash

Reverse shells
bash
perl
python
php
ruby
nc1 (nc version 1)
nc2 (nc version 2)
java

Supported shell types (-s option)

default: /bin/sh

In some cases it is possible to specify the shell type. The supported shell-types are the following:

Shell types
sh
zsh
ksh
tcsh
bash
dash
